`
elan1986
  • 浏览: 168209 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

关闭浏览器前出发事件

阅读更多
<a href="javascript:;">点我一下</a>
<a href="javascript:alert('test');">点我一下</a>
<a href="###" onclick="alert('test');">点我一下</a>
<script type="text/javascript">//<![CDATA[

window.onbeforeunload = function(e){
  return 'leave or stay';
}
window.onunload = function(){
  alert('onunload');
}
//]]></script>
分享到:
评论

相关推荐

    JS区分浏览器页面是刷新还是关闭

    传统的做法是使用BOM(Browser Object Model)事件中的onbeforeunload事件,该事件会在页面即将卸载前触发,允许开发者进行一些操作,如确认用户是否要离开当前页面。然而,仅仅使用onbeforeunload事件并不能完全...

    360二代浏览器抢票专用

    安装后,只需按照提示设置抢票参数,如出发地、目的地、出发日期等,然后开启抢票功能,浏览器就会自动进行后台工作。需要注意的是,为了确保抢票顺利,建议用户保持网络畅通,关闭不必要的后台程序,并及时更新...

    360抢票浏览器离线抢票如何使用.docx

    这意味着您的购票请求已经被提交到后台系统,现在您可以关闭浏览器或者电脑,系统会在有票时自动尝试购买。 5. 用户可以在“购票进度”中随时查看购票的状态,了解是否已经成功购得火车票。如果需要取消抢票,只需...

    猎豹浏览器抢票专版怎么用?.docx

    值得注意的是,自动刷票功能需要保持浏览器窗口处于活动状态,因此建议在使用时不要最小化或关闭浏览器。同时,由于12306网站的访问量巨大,网络状况可能会有波动,建议在抢票时确保网络环境稳定,以避免因网络问题...

    360浏览器离线抢票怎么用?.docx

    同时,用户需要授权360浏览器在后台执行抢票操作,即使关闭浏览器或电脑,360服务器仍会持续监测车票的可用状态。 4. **查询抢票进度**:设置好任务后,用户可以通过360浏览器提供的查询功能来关注抢票的进度。一旦...

    javascript监听页面刷新和页面关闭事件方法详解

    需要注意的是,从安全和用户体验的角度出发,浏览器对`onbeforeunload`事件的处理进行了限制,现在的浏览器可能不再显示自定义的警告消息,而是显示一个通用的提示信息。 ### `onunload`事件 `onunload`事件则在...

    js关于document和window对象

    在 JavaScript 中,document 对象和 window 对象是两个非常重要的对象,它们都是 Window 对象的属性,用于描述当前显示的文档和浏览器窗口。 document 对象 document 对象是 Window 对象的一个属性,它描述了当前...

    selenium2初学者快速入门 java版

    // 关闭浏览器 driver.quit(); } } ``` ### 六、总结 通过本文的学习,您应该对Selenium 2(WebDriver)有了初步的了解,并掌握了如何在Java环境中设置Selenium测试环境。Selenium不仅能够提高测试效率,还能够...

    JavaScript精彩网页特效实例精粹

    通过绑定不同的事件,如点击、滚动、鼠标悬停等,可以实现丰富的用户交互,比如图片轮播、下拉菜单的展开和关闭。理解事件冒泡和事件捕获的概念也至关重要,它们有助于我们更精确地控制事件的触发和处理。 动画效果...

    JS 屏蔽网页右键复制和ctrl+c复制

    此外,从用户体验的角度出发,过度限制用户的行为可能会引起不满,因此在实际应用中需谨慎考虑是否真的需要实施此类策略。 至于压缩包中的`demo`文件,通常这会是一个包含示例代码的HTML文件或者一个简单的项目结构...

    360离线抢票怎么用?.docx

    特别是在每年春节、国庆等重要节假日的高峰期,360浏览器推出的离线抢票功能,为无法时刻守在电脑前抢购火车票的用户提供了极大的便利。下面我们将详细解析360离线抢票的使用步骤和原理,帮助你轻松掌握这一高效购票...

    大名鼎鼎SWFUpload- Flash+JS 上传

     file_dialog_start_handler : file_dialog_start_function, 当文件选取对话框弹出前出发的事件处理函数  file_queued_handler : file_queued_function,  file_queue_error_handler : file_queue_error_function...

    win7 32位系统下部分网站无法正常访问的原因和解决方法.docx

    总的来说,解决Win7 32位系统下部分网站无法正常访问的问题,需要从系统资源、浏览器兼容性、浏览器使用习惯以及网站自身状况等多个角度出发,逐一排查和优化。通过这些方法,通常可以有效地解决大部分网页访问困难...

    Postman无法正常返回结果问题解决

    可以注意到下面写了可能的情况:比如服务器无响应(由于浏览器可以访问,所以排除这个),ssl证书问题等等,这里提示可以在setting–》general里面关闭,去设置后问题解决。 原因:用浏览器访问时,地址栏提示了...

    python抢火车票脚本

    # 最后,记得关闭浏览器 driver.quit() ``` 需要注意的是,12306网站通常会有反爬虫机制,比如验证码、滑动验证等,这可能会增加编写抢票脚本的难度。在实际应用中,你可能需要处理这些挑战,例如使用OCR技术识别...

    使用 JavaScript 编写的火车时刻表管理器及其源代码.zip

    项目:使用 JavaScript 编写的火车时刻表管理器(附源代码) ...这是一个有趣的项目。...注意:如果装有360等杀毒软件,可能会出现误报的情况,源码本身并无病毒,使用源码时可以关闭360,或者添加信任。

    医院挂号系统测试报告.pdf

    测试中发现的Bug会被记录并跟踪,包括状态(新记录、打开、修正、拒绝、延期、重新开放、关闭)和详细信息(测试软件名称、版本、测试人、测试事件、配置、严重性、描述、优先级、截图和状态)。 4. 具体测试执行 ...

    VCTE_L207_QTP_Theory02_v1[1].0

    确保在开始录制前关闭所有已经打开的IE浏览器窗口。这一步骤非常重要,因为如果存在多个浏览器窗口,可能会影响QTP识别正确的浏览器窗口进行录制。 #### 1.3 清除桌面干扰 关闭所有与测试无关的应用程序窗口,避免...

Global site tag (gtag.js) - Google Analytics